THE THORIUM-ALUMINIUM SYSTEM

The thorium-aluminum system has been investigated over the whole range of composition by thermal, x-ray, and metallographic methods. Six intermetallic compounds occur: Th/sub 2/Al, Th/sub 3/Al/sub 2/, and ThAl/sub 2/ are formed directly from the liquid, while ThAl, ThAl/sub 3/, and a compound of approximate composition Th/sub 3/Al/sub 2/Al/sub 2/ are formed by peritectic reactions. Th/ sub 3/Al/sub 2/ and ''Th/sub 2/Al/sub 3/'' decompose eutectoidally at 1075 and 1100 deg C, respectively, whereas Th/sub 2/Al, ThAl, ThAl/sub 2/, and ThAl/sub 3/ are stable at room temperature. Aluminum is slightly soluble in thorium, the limits at 1300 and 1000 deg C being 0.85 and 0.4 at.%, respectively. Alloys of all compositions were stable in air at room temperature, provided that care was taken to prevent contamination by air or carbon vapor during melting or heat treatment. (auth)
